Where should the emphasis be placed with regard to the various die casting processes for aluminum alloys
The production of die-casting begins with the melting and pouring of aluminum alloys, which are the two primary steps in the process. Casting defects such as pinholes, inclusions, undercasting, cracks, pores, and shrinkage porosity can be avoided to a large extent by exercising stringent control over the entirety of the smelting and pouring process.
